Puzzle Masters Hackathon 2026 is a national-level innovation challenge organised by Gamnexis, inviting students, developers, designers, AI enthusiasts, and problem-solvers from across India to create impactful puzzle games. The hackathon focuses on Artificial Intelligence (AI), Machine Learning (ML), Game Development, EdTech, and Student-Centric Applications. Participants are encouraged to develop innovative projects that solve real-world educational challenges, improve student productivity, or create engaging learning experiences through technology.

Format & Timeline
The hackathon is conducted in two rounds:
- Round 1 – Idea & PPT Submission (Free Registration): Participants submit a presentation covering game title, problem statement, concept, gameplay mechanics, target audience, core features, game flow, UI/UX mock-ups, technology stack, and development roadmap. Submissions are evaluated on originality, feasibility, creativity, and presentation quality. Only shortlisted teams advance to Round 2.
- Round 2 – Final Project Submission: Shortlisted teams build and submit a functional game (APK/Web/Desktop), along with a GitHub repository, demo video (2–5 minutes), final presentation, README documentation, and game assets. The game must be stable, playable, and include the features proposed in Round 1.
Judging criteria: Innovation & Originality (25%), Gameplay Experience (25%), Technical Implementation (20%), UI/UX Design (15%), Creativity (10%), Presentation & Documentation (5%).
